The Mechanics of the Fraudulent License Market
The sale of medical licenses does not take place in a single, centralized marketplace. Instead, it operates through numerous private channels, varying from the depths of the dark web to sophisticated bribery schemes within corrupt universities.
1. Diploma Mills and Accreditation Forgers
A "diploma mill" is an entity that supplies degrees for a fee with little to no actual instructional requirements. These companies frequently use names that sound similar to prominent universities to trick companies and licensing boards. In the context of medical licenses, these mills might offer not only a degree however also a fabricated records and Online-Marktplatz FüR Medizinische Approbationen residency completion papers.
2. The Dark Web Marketplaces
The dark web hosts various markets where purchasers can purchase high-quality forgeries. These sellers often focus on "identity cloning," where they take the credentials of a deceased or retired medical professional and transplant them onto a new identity for the purchaser.
3. Institutional Corruption
In some jurisdictions, the issue is systemic. Corrupt authorities within medical boards or university registrars might "sell" legitimate licenses by getting in deceitful data into main government databases. These are the most unsafe kinds of fraud since the licenses often appear legitimate during a standard verification check.

The primary victim of a deceptive medical license is the client. When a private bypasses medical training, they do not have the diagnostic intuition, surgical precision, and pharmacological knowledge needed to treat human lives.
Threats to Patients Include:Misdiagnosis: Patients with serious conditions like cancer or Ärztliche Approbation Online Plattform heart problem might be told they are healthy, delaying life-saving treatment.Surgical Errors: Unqualified "surgeons" carrying out treatments cause irreversible disability or death.Prescription Mismanagement: Incorrect does or unsuitable drug combinations can be fatal.Spread of Infection: Lack of training in sterile strategies and protocols results in outbreaks within clinics.Indication: How to Identify a Fraudulent Practitioner
Healthcare facilities, clinics, and clients should stay vigilant. While technology has made it easier to create documents, it has actually likewise supplied tools for better vetting. Here are common red flags connected with individuals who have acquired their qualifications:
Inconsistent Education History: Significant gaps in time between medical school graduation and residency, or a medical degree from a university that has actually been shut down or blacklisted.Lack of Peer Documentation: A doctor who has no record of published research study, no presence in professional societies, or no reviews from trustworthy coaches.Vague Clinical Explanations: Over-reliance on "alternative" lingo or a failure to describe standard medical treatments in detail.Resistance to Public Registry Checks: Hesitation when asked for their national provider identifier (NPI) or state-specific license number.Regulative and Technological Responses

4. Can a doctor be certified in one nation and practice in another without a brand-new license?
No. While some nations have "reciprocity" agreements that make the procedure much easier, a medical professional needs to often look for a license in the specific jurisdiction where they mean to practice. Practicing without a local license is normally prohibited.
5. How do health centers verify that a medical professional isn't using a fake license?
Hospitals utilize a procedure called "Credentialing." This involves calling the medical school straight, examining the National Practitioner Data Bank (in the United States), and confirming residency and fellowship conclusion through initial source documents.
